21 NCAC 32S .0204. ANNUAL RENEWAL  


Latest version.
  • (a)  A physician assistant shall renew his/her license each year no later than 30 days after his/her birthday by:

    (1)           completing the Board's renewal form; and

    (2)           submitting a nonrefundable fee of one hundred twenty dollars ($120.00), except that a physician assistant who renews not later than 30 days after his/her birthday shall pay an annual renewal fee of one hundred dollars ($100.00);

    (b)  If a physician assistant fails to renew his/her license, the Board shall send a certified notice, return receipt requested. If the physician assistant does not renew his/her license within 30 days of the date of the mailing of that notice, his/her license automatically becomes inactive.
